[Five unidentified First Nations men]
Part of Major Matthews collection
The man on the far left is thought to be Alkali Lake Chief Quil - Quailse and the man on the far right is thought to be Williams Lake Chief William. The man in the centre is holding a Semour malacca staff with a cast silver head.
